Structural Engineer
Our Mission
At constellr, we're harnessing the power of space to solve one of Earth’s greatest challenges: climate resilience & security in a changing world. Our thermal satellite constellation delivers the most accurate land surface temperature data on the market, equipping commercial players, governments, defence agencies, and global institutions with the thermal intelligence they need to make strategic decisions– from national security and infrastructure to agriculture and climate resilience.
As a fast-scaling company with offices in Brussels, Freiburg, Munich, Washington and Toulouse, our multidisciplinary team of engineers, scientists, and strategists is building the future of space-based Earth observation
Your Role
We are seeking a highly motivated Structural Engineer to join our spacecraft engineering team. In this role, you’ll play a key role in the design, analysis, and optimisation of structural components and assemblies for our own fleet of satellites. You’ll work closely within a multidisciplinary team to ensure structural integrity, manufacturability, and mission success.
Key Responsibilities
Lead design and development of lightweight, high-performance structural components for spacecraft from satellite to subsystem level
Perform structural analysis using FEA tools to validate designs under launch and space environments.
Collaborate with thermal, mechanical, and systems engineers to ensure integrated design solutions.
Support material selection, manufacturing processes, and assembly procedures.
Generate and maintain detailed CAD models, drawings, and documentation, including specifications, analysis reports, and design review materials.
Participate in design reviews and contribute to continuous improvement initiatives.
Support mechanical and structural testing, verification, and validation activities.
Location: This position is offered on a hybrid or remote basis in Germany or Belgium. We have offices in Munich, Berlin, Freiburg (Germany), and Brussels (Belgium). Occasional travel for team meetings & suppliers should be expected.
About you
Required:
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Aerospace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, or related field.
7+ years of experience in structural design, preferably in the aerospace or space sector.
Fluent English proficiency.
Experience with FEA tools (e.g., ANSYS, NASTRAN, Abaqus).
Proficiency in CAD software (e.g., Inventor, Siemens NX, CATIA).
Understanding of space-grade materials and structural testing methods.
Nice to Have:
Experience with ECSS or NASA standards is a plus.
Hands-on experience in mechanical design, including mechanisms, actuators, or thermal hardware.
